Step-by-step explanation:
8. You could try to us the AA theorem which means that two angles in the triangle are equal, which would mean that the triangles are similar. But 46+58=104 and 180-104=76 so there are not two similar angled between the triangles.
9. You can use the same theorem for this problem (AA). So 106+31=137 and then 180-137=43 which is one of the angles in the second triangle. Since at least two of the angles are equal, you can use AA theorem yo prove they are similar.
